Whitehaven snatch Sam Forrester from rivals Workington

Drew Darbyshire

Whitehaven have signed Workington winger Sam Forrester for 2019.

Forrester won the Most Improved award at Town’s end-of-season dinner after bagging 13 tries in 20 appearances in League 1 last season, helping the club reach the play-off finals.

He started his career at Marypot ARL and gained international honours with England Community Lions, touring South Africa and Lebanon, and then with BARLA, touring Australia.

On his move across Cumbria to Whitehaven, Forrester said: “I’m excited for the new challenge of what lies ahead for me at Whiteheaven.

“I’m looking forward to getting stuck into pre-season and meeting all the lads.

“There is some great people at Workington Town and I wish them all the best for the future.”

Haven coach Gary Charlton commented: “Sam is someone that all the coaching team wanted as we see him as a big piece of the jigsaw that we are putting together.

“He has pace to burn and also great lines of running, so put that with good defence and an ability to play under pressure — he’s a great signing for the club.”

Forrester is the first new member of Whitehaven’s 2019 squad, with more transfers set to be announced over the coming weeks.
